An act to add Section 124242.5 to the Health and Safety Code, relating to youth athletics.
LEGISLATIVE COUNSEL'S DIGEST
AB 734, as amended, McCarty.
Youth tackle football.
Existing law requires a youth sports organization that elects to offer an athletic program to comply with specified concussion and sudden cardiac arrest prevention protocols. Existing law, the California Youth Football Act, requires a youth sports organization that conducts a tackle football program to comply with specified protocols, including a coach receiving certain health-related certification and a parent or guardian of a youth tackle football participant receiving concussion and head injury information and an opioid-related factsheet. The act also requires a youth tackle football league, as defined, to retain information for the tracking of youth sports injuries, as specified.
This bill would, on and after January 1, 2026,
2025, prohibit a youth sports organization that conducts a tackle football program, or a youth tackle football league, from allowing a person younger than 12 6
years of age to be a youth tackle football participant through the organization or league. On and after January 1, 2027, and January 1, 2029, the bill would not allow a person younger than 10 and 12 years of age, respectively, to be a youth tackle football participant through the organization or league.

The people of the State of California do enact as follows:
SECTION 1.
Section 124242.5 is added to the Health and Safety Code, to read:124242.5.
(a) On and after January 1,(b) On and after January 1, 2027, a youth sports organization that conducts a tackle football program, or a youth tackle football league, shall not allow a person younger than 10 years of age to be a youth tackle football participant through the organization or league.
(c) On and after January 1, 2029, a youth sports organization that conducts a tackle football program, or a youth tackle football league, shall not allow a person younger than 12 years of age to be a youth tackle football participant through the organization or league.
